Environmental Challenges in Peacekeeping Missions
Peacekeeping missions often face significant environmental challenges that can undermine both operational effectiveness and local ecosystems. The deployment of large military and civilian personnel necessitates substantial resource use, leading to habitat disturbance and pollution.
In conflict zones, infrastructure development frequently results in deforestation, soil erosion, and habitat destruction, affecting biodiversity. Waste management remains a pressing concern, as improper disposal of hazardous and nondurable waste can contaminate water sources and soil, further harming local communities and wildlife.
The logistical demands of peacekeeping, including transportation and supply chains, contribute to carbon emissions and environmental degradation. Moreover, pollution from military equipment and infrastructure can lead to long-term ecological damage, complicating peacekeeping’s environmental considerations. Addressing these challenges requires integrating environmental management into planning and operations to promote sustainable peacekeeping efforts.

Waste Management and Pollution Control
Effective waste management and pollution control are fundamental to minimizing the environmental impact of peacekeeping operations. Proper disposal of medical, operational, and daily waste is essential to prevent contamination of surrounding ecosystems. Implementing strict waste segregation policies helps ensure hazardous waste is handled safely while recyclable materials are repurposed, reducing landfill accumulation.
Pollution control also involves monitoring air, water, and soil quality around peacekeeping bases. Using environmentally friendly technologies and materials can significantly decrease emissions and harmful effluents. Regular environmental assessments enable mission personnel to identify pollution sources and adopt mitigation strategies promptly.
Furthermore, waste management and pollution control require coordination with local communities and international partners. Sharing best practices and providing training fosters a culture of sustainability within peacekeeping missions. This integrated approach enhances environmental stewardship and contributes to the long-term success and stability of peacekeeping efforts in fragile regions, such as the Democratic Republic of Congo.
Climate Change and Peacekeeping Stability
Climate change significantly impacts peacekeeping stability by exacerbating existing vulnerabilities and creating new security challenges. Rising temperatures, unpredictable weather patterns, and natural disasters can undermine peace efforts and strain peacekeeping operations.
Environmental disruptions due to climate change may lead to resource scarcity, such as water and arable land. These shortages could heighten tensions among local populations, increasing the risk of conflict and destabilizing peace efforts.
Key considerations include:
- Increased frequency of natural disasters disrupting logistical and operational activities.
- Displacement of communities, making peacekeeping tasks more complex and resource-intensive.
- The need for adaptive strategies to address environmental hazards that threaten peace and security.
Addressing climate change within peacekeeping requires coordinated international efforts, policies that promote resilience, and the integration of environmental considerations into strategic planning. This approach helps maintain peace stability amid evolving environmental challenges.
Challenges to Environmental Sustainability in Peacekeeping
Environmental sustainability in peacekeeping faces numerous challenges stemming from operational, logistical, and contextual factors. The complexity of these missions often leads to unintended environmental impacts. For example, large-scale deployments can strain local ecosystems due to increased waste, infrastructure development, and resource consumption.
Resource scarcity and limited infrastructure pose significant obstacles to implementing sustainable practices. Peacekeeping operations may rely heavily on imported supplies and fossil fuels, which contribute to pollution and climate change. These constraints hinder efforts to minimize environmental footprints effectively.
Furthermore, security concerns can restrict access to sensitive ecological zones, complicating conservation and pollution control efforts. Host nations’ varying environmental policies and enforcement capabilities often limit the scope of sustainable initiatives. Coordinating international stakeholders adds another layer of difficulty.
Ultimately, addressing these challenges requires tailored strategies that consider operational realities, local contexts, and international cooperation. Overcoming these hurdles is essential to align peacekeeping activities with environmental sustainability goals for long-term peace and stability.

Innovating Sustainable Technologies
Innovating sustainable technologies plays a pivotal role in enhancing the environmental efficiency of peacekeeping missions. These innovations focus on reducing ecological footprints while maintaining operational effectiveness. For example, renewable energy solutions like solar-powered equipment and portable solar panels can supply power in remote deployment areas, diminishing reliance on fossil fuels.
Advancements in eco-friendly materials and biodegradable supplies also contribute to waste minimization. Using sustainable materials in logistical operations helps prevent environmental degradation and supports pollution control efforts. Additionally, technologies such as drone surveillance and satellite imaging allow for more precise environmental monitoring, aiding in biodiversity preservation and ecosystem management.
Implementing these innovations requires collaboration among international organizations, host nations, and technology developers. Developing and adopting sustainable technologies ensures that peacekeeping operations become more environmentally responsible, aligning with global sustainability goals. Innovations in this field are essential for fostering a peaceful coexistence between peacekeeping activities and environmental conservation.
